What Are the Latest Trends in Calgary Home Office Renovations?

Calgary home office renovations are evolving rapidly as remote and hybrid work become long-term parts of daily life. Modern home offices are no longer just a desk in a corner; they are full-featured, productive spaces that reflect broader design, technology, wellness, and sustainability trends.

1. Biophilic and Natural Design Elements

One of the strongest trends is bringing nature indoors. Biophilic design uses indoor plants, natural light, wood, stone, and organic textures to create a calming environment that reduces stress and supports focus. Natural elements positively impact mood and concentration, making them ideal for workspaces. Examples include living green walls, potted plants, wood desks, and bamboo or stone accents.

2. Smart Technology Integration

Smart technology is becoming standard in modern home offices. Integration can include automated lighting systems, temperature control, wireless charging stations, voice-controlled devices, sit-stand desks, and enhanced Wi-Fi setups. These features improve comfort, streamline workflow, and reduce clutter, creating an efficient and modern workspace.

3. Multi-Functional and Flexible Spaces

Flexibility is key, especially in homes balancing work, family, and living needs. Multifunctional designs include fold-away desks, modular furniture, and rooms that transition between an office and guest room or hobby space. This approach maximizes space utility, particularly in urban settings with limited square footage.

4. Ergonomics and Wellness Focus

Comfort and health are now core to office design. Ergonomic chairs, adjustable desks, proper task lighting, and layouts that promote good posture are widely used. Wellness features also include lighting that mimics natural daylight to reduce eye strain, air quality improvements, and layouts that reduce stress, supporting long-term productivity.

5. Acoustic Improvements and Privacy Solutions

With video calls and virtual meetings being common, sound control has become essential. Calgary home office renovations often include soundproofing panels, insulated doors, and acoustic rugs or curtains. These features help reduce noise distractions, which is especially important in shared or open living areas.

6. Statement Walls and Personalized Backdrops

Many homeowners are designing “Zoom-ready” backdrops that double as focal points. This includes feature walls with art or bold paint, built-in shelving with curated displays, or minimalist décor. These setups project professionalism during calls while reflecting personal style.

7. Sustainable and Eco-Friendly Materials

Eco-conscious renovation choices are trending. Home offices increasingly use recycled or reclaimed wood, low-VOC paints, and sustainable composites. These materials are healthier for occupants and align with environmental goals valued by many Calgary homeowners.

8. Minimalist and Clutter-Free Organization

Clutter-free workspaces reduce distractions and make rooms feel larger. Hidden storage, integrated cabinetry, and minimalist layouts are popular, creating calm, organized spaces that enhance focus and productivity.

How Long Do Calgary Home Office Renovations Typically Take?

The duration of a home office renovation depends on the scope and complexity of the project. Small upgrades, such as painting, lighting improvements, or furniture installation, can typically be completed within 1-2 weeks. Moderate renovations, including flooring, built-in storage, or minor electrical work, usually take 3-5 weeks. Extensive projects, such as basement or attic conversions, structural modifications, or full technology integration, can take 6-8 weeks or longer.
Factors influencing the timeline include contractor availability, permitting processes, material delivery, and any unforeseen structural issues. Careful planning, clear communication with contractors, and scheduling inspections efficiently can help keep the renovation on track, ensuring a functional and comfortable office space is ready within a realistic timeframe.
